Runbook fragment — account recovery for TilePloy prefetcher. When the service account that schedules map-tile prefetch jobs is locked, first confirm with the release manager that no deploy is mid-flight, then quiesce the prefetch queue and revoke stale tokens. Document every action in the recovery log before re-enabling jobs. Proceed using the recovery passphrase provided below.

strongbox words: oliael-gilax-lamael

**Q: Sensor readings drift after a power cycle. What do I do?**

Known issue on Verdanta G3 controllers. Humidity and temp probes need recalibration after any outage longer than ten minutes. Run the calibration cycle from the maintenance panel; takes about four minutes. The panel is locked for contractors and will ask for the site recovery passphrase. Enter this when prompted:

strongbox words: druath-quenael

## Rendering Pipeline: Execution Budgets

The Inkmill pipeline runs plugins in three phases: parse transforms, tree rewrites, and emitters. Each plugin executes inside a sandboxed worker with hard wall-clock and memory budgets; exceeding either causes the plugin to be skipped for that document and flagged in the render report. Budgets are deliberately conservative so a misbehaving third-party plugin cannot stall the shared queue. Plugin authors should design against the budget constants listed below.

constants for yaduf-fahag:
BUDGETS = {
    "kelix": 528,
    "briwyn": 734,
}

The waveform preview in Clipforge renders from a downsampled peak file rather than the raw audio, generated at upload time by the Brindle worker pool. This keeps scrubbing responsive even on hour-long sessions, at the cost of a few seconds of preprocessing. For the release, we froze the downsampling parameters after testing against Orla's podcast corpus — changing them invalidates every cached peak file. The shipped constants are these.

limits module of fafog-tawef:
CAPS = {
    "belath": 369,
    "queneth": 818,
    "ralwyn": 169,
    "goriel": 1004,
    "novvan": 808,
}